Types of Exercise Bikes Available
When thinking about an exercise bike purchase, it is essential to comprehend the various types offered. Each type caters to specific requirements and preferences, making it easier for buyers to discover the best static cycle for exercise match for their fitness goals.
1. Upright Bikes
Upright bikes resemble conventional bicycles, offering a realistic biking experience. They provide an excellent exercise for the legs while likewise engaging the core.
Pros: Compact design, straightforward to utilize, targets numerous muscle groups.Cons: May not be as comfy for extended sessions due to the seat position.2. Recumbent Bikes
This design features a larger seat and backrest, allowing users to being in a more reclined position. Recumbent bikes are ideal for individuals with back issues or those seeking a low-impact exercise.
Pros: Comfortable seating, exceptional for longer exercises, minimized stress on the back and joints.Cons: Larger footprint, less extreme workout capacity compared to upright bikes.3. Spin Bikes
Spin bikes are developed for high-intensity workouts, typically discovered in studios offering spinning classes. They include a much heavier flywheel for a more difficult trip.
Pros: Ideal for extreme cardio workouts, adjustable resistance, promotes endurance.Cons: Can be more costly, may need extra accessories such as biking shoes.4. Hybrid Bikes
These bikes integrate functions of upright and recumbent bikes, providing a flexible choice for users seeking the convenience of a recumbent bike and the performance of an upright static bike Exercise.

When evaluating stationary bicycle on sale, purchasers must think about numerous crucial features that can affect their exercise cycle for home experience and overall satisfaction.
1. Adjustability
It's important that the bike has adjustable seat height and handlebars to make sure appropriate fit and convenience during workouts.
2. Resistance Levels
The capability to adjust resistance is vital for customizing workouts and allowing users to progress as their fitness levels enhance.
3. Technology Integration
Modern bikes frequently come geared up with Bluetooth connection, heart rate displays, and app compatibility, which can boost the workout experience.
4. Weight Capacity
Consider the bike's weight limit to guarantee it can accommodate all potential users safely.
5. Service Warranty and Customer Support
A robust guarantee and accessible consumer support can safeguard your financial investment and ease any issues regarding maintenance or concerns.

What is the very best type of stationary bicycle for novices?
Upright bikes are usually suggested for beginners due to their ease of usage and less complex setup.
2. Can I drop weight using an exercise bike?
Yes, routine cycling can help burn calories and add to weight loss when integrated with a well balanced diet plan.
3. What's the typical life-span of a stationary bicycle?
With correct maintenance, a high-quality stationary bicycle can last anywhere from 5 to 10 years.
4. Do I require any unique equipment to use a spin bike?
While not mandatory, using cycling shoes can enhance efficiency and provide a more secure fit throughout extreme workouts.
5. Are stationary bicycle appropriate for all fitness levels?
Yes, stationary bicycle are flexible and can be changed for numerous intensity levels, making them suitable for people of various fitness levels.
